A SECURITY OPERATIONS CENTER SHIFT LEAD WILL MAKE AN IMPACTPosition
Overview:
- The Security Operations Center (SOC) Shift Lead will report
directly to the Lead of Defensive Cyber Operations. In addition to
the foundational mission requirements as a SOC analyst, the SOC
Shift Lead will be the point of accountability for the exact shift
for which they are attached to. As such, communication with the
team and chain-of-command is paramount to ensure problems
identified within mission, staffing, and generally for team morale
are mitigated quickly.
- The SOC Shift Lead will ensure that personnel on shift execute
operations as prescribed in SOPs, Work Instructions, and to include
clarifying verbal direction from leadership. The shift lead should
continuously validate that tickets and tasks are fully completed
and, if necessary, turn over outstanding tickets to the next shift
for the purpose of completing the individual task as quickly as
possible.
- The SOC Shift Lead will manage the distribution of tasks as
they are assigned to the team. As such, it is expected that there
is a general understanding of the skillsets, or skills gaps, for
each team member. This is to support the overall identification of
training needs, and mentorship, and enabling the efforts to create
career and training progression paths down to the
individual.Responsibilities:
- Execute core duties as a SOC Analyst.
- Conduct shift turnover at the beginning and end of your
shift.
- Ensure the Shift Activity Log is completed and sent.
- Ensure appropriate staffing coverage is maintained across the
shift.
- Manage time-off requests.
- To support the overall sustainment or up-time of each tool,
maintain awareness of the operational status of production Cyber
tools and data feeds. Notify relevant stakeholders in the event a
degradation of service is identified. This is to enable the
reduction of Time-to-Recover (TTR) during TCS outages.
- Receive and action communications or requests received via
various mediums to include: in-person, email, chat, or phone.
- Review analysis and documentation for tickets opened by the
shift for completeness and accuracy.
- For the purpose of mentorship and growth, provide feedback for
any missed actions or deficiencies observed.WHAT YOU'LL NEED TO
